Voices



I see myself on a corner,
I don't know where am I,
I just know I'm scared,
I just know that I hear people screaming,
I just know I'm crying.

But what I remember
is that my parent are fighting,
I remember I'm on my bed with my mother,
then I remember my father coming with a knife...,
attempting to kill her...,
but what I saw is that he couldn't,
he dropped the knife,
and start crying,
aswell as my mother,
I'm impressed by this 'power'
of love.

Now,
I don't care about this anymore,
I'm just only happy with what I've,
a mother,
a father
and a little brother.
